What to Expect from the Experience
The St. Patrick’s Day Parade Grandstand Experience is designed to give you a comfortable, well-organized way to enjoy Dublin’s largest celebration. The tour typically lasts about 4 hours, but check the specific start times when booking, as they may vary depending on availability.

Starting Point and Meeting Details
You’ll meet your group at Buskers on the Ball, outside the main entrance—an iconic Dublin spot that makes for an easy and festive gathering point. The activity concludes back at the same meeting point, simplifying logistics and ensuring you’re not left wandering.

FAQ
Is this experience suitable for families?
Yes, the private group setting and comfortable grandstand make it suitable for families, especially those wanting to avoid street crowds.
What is included in the tour?
The tour includes professional local guide, grandstand parade seats on Westmoreland Street, and a luxurious VIP buffet lunch.
Can I cancel if my plans change?
Yes, you can cancel up to 24 hours in advance for a full refund, offering flexibility for changing travel plans.
Where do we meet for the tour?
You meet at Buskers on the Ball, outside the main entrance, making it easy to find and access.
How long does the experience last?
The activity lasts approximately 4 hours, but check availability for specific start times.
Is this a group or private experience?
It’s a private group experience, ensuring a more personalized and relaxed atmosphere.
